Digital performance marketing agency Tug has kicked off 2021 by winning SEO campaign work with iconic Thailand comparison website EasyCompare.

Based in Bangkok, EasyCompare is part of a global insurance group that spans four continents and has been providing cover and service for more than 35 years.

Internationally their Group administers more than 6.8 million policies and writes more than US$2 billion in premiums annually.

EasyCompare brings global expertise and local knowledge to Thailand’s insurance industry, and makes it easy for customers to understand, compare, and buy insurance, while recommending what’s best for them and their budget.

Tug, a full-service digital agency with roots in search engine marketing, won the EasyCompare contract off the back of successful digital marketing work across the group, including with brands Compare the Market and Budget Direct.

EasyCompare’s director, Simon Birch, said: “We are pleased to be partnering with Tug, whom we chose due to their extensive insurance and comparison site experience and their proven approach to SEO, which is transparent, and results driven.”

During these uncertain times, consumers are looking for better deals and are willing to put in the time to find them—fuelling tremendous growth in price comparison sites.

Through improved SEO, partners can help their communities—including students, pensioners, and families—surface the right content for the right market, at the fairest prices.

Under its remit, Tug will deliver multi-lingual SEO, targeting Thai and English comparison searches for EasyCompare.

Tug Agency’s chief executive, Nick Beck (pictured), said: “We’ve honed our SEO strategies and tactics to drive exceptional results for our clients in Europe. It’s testament to our growing global network to see Tug adapt these successfully for the APAC market”

“It’s encouraging to see the tremendous client attention we are getting, due to our honest approach to SEO. There’s no ‘black box’, just proactive, data driven, roll-up your sleeves delivery at Tug.”

Tug Sydney’s head of SEO Jahn Sapanlay said: “Working in the Thai language brings additional complexities which my team are eager to tackle. However, analysing this market closely has shown the value of global best practices and the importance of international signals to drive results.”

Tug opened an office in Sydney in 2016 initially to offer its international software clients, including Citrix and Intuit local expertise in the Australian market. Since then, Tug Sydney’s roster has grown to include insurance, health and automotive clients across Australia, Singapore and now Thailand.
